The Story

Celtic Frost's lead guitar tone on "Into Crypts of Rays" was recorded at Caet Studio in Berlin using an Ibanez Destroyer through a Marshall JCM800, captured with a Shure SM57 microphone. The raw, heavily saturated sound was achieved primarily through the high-gain tube amplification of the JCM800, with the Destroyer's high-output pickups contributing to the thick, aggressive character that became a blueprint for early extreme metal guitar tones.

Recreation Tips

  • Start with an Ibanez Destroyer style guitar or similar instrument with high-output pickups.
  • Use a Marshall JCM800 or another high-gain tube amplifier. Experiment with the gain settings to find the sweet spot between distortion and clarity.
  • Place a Shure SM57 or similar dynamic microphone close to the speaker cone of the amplifier.
  • In the mixing stage, avoid excessive EQ or compression, aiming to preserve the raw and unfiltered character of the original recording.
  • If the tone still lacks some aggression, consider adding a distortion or overdrive pedal before the amp, such as a ProCo Rat.
